Confidence is shaped by various factors, including personal achievements, social support, and self-perception. Physical appearance plays a significant role in this equation. When individuals feel dissatisfied with certain aspects of their appearance—whether it’s facial features, body shape, or skin condition—it can affect their overall self-esteem.Plastic surgery offers the opportunity to address these concerns. Correcting or enhancing features that have caused insecurity can lead to noticeable improvements in self-perception. While surgery does not solve all personal or emotional challenges, it can provide a positive boost in how individuals view themselves, which often translates into greater confidence in everyday life.
One of the most direct benefits of plastic surgery is an improved self-image. Procedures such as rhinoplasty, breast augmentation, or liposuction can help individuals feel more aligned with their ideal appearance. When people are satisfied with how they look, they are often more willing to engage socially, take on professional opportunities, and express themselves confidently.
Feeling confident about one’s appearance can positively impact social interactions. Individuals may feel less self-conscious and more outgoing, which improves communication skills and helps build stronger relationships. This effect is particularly noticeable in environments where appearance plays a role, such as professional settings or social gatherings.
While plastic surgery is not a substitute for therapy or emotional healing, it can complement psychological well-being. Many patients report decreased anxiety and increased happiness after achieving desired aesthetic results. This emotional boost often comes from a combination of personal satisfaction and positive reinforcement from others.

While surgery can significantly boost self-esteem, patients can take additional steps to reinforce their confidence:
Adhering to post-operative care instructions ensures proper healing and optimizes results. Swelling, bruising, and temporary discomfort are normal, but careful attention to recovery guidelines can reduce complications and help patients feel better faster.
Confidence is multifaceted. Regular exercise, balanced nutrition, and adequate sleep complement surgical results and promote a sense of well-being. Maintaining a healthy lifestyle also helps sustain long-term satisfaction with physical appearance.
Developing a habit of positive self-talk and self-acceptance enhances the psychological benefits of surgery. Recognizing personal strengths and appreciating one’s appearance contributes to lasting confidence.
Returning to work, social events, or public activities gradually allows patients to adjust comfortably to their new appearance. This step helps reinforce confidence and prevents feelings of self-consciousness.

1. Can plastic surgery guarantee increased confidence?
While many patients experience a boost in self-esteem, confidence outcomes vary. Surgery is most effective when combined with realistic expectations and emotional readiness.
2. How long does it take to feel more confident after surgery?
Initial confidence improvements may be noticed within a few weeks as swelling subsides, but full psychological benefits often develop over several months as patients adjust to their new appearance.
3. Are certain procedures more effective for boosting self-esteem?
Procedures that address long-standing insecurities or highly visible features, such as rhinoplasty, facial contouring, or breast procedures, often have a more pronounced effect on confidence.
4. Is it normal to feel emotional ups and downs after surgery?
Yes. Hormonal changes, anesthesia effects, and temporary swelling can cause emotional fluctuations. These usually stabilize as recovery progresses.

6. Can lifestyle choices affect confidence after surgery?
Absolutely. Healthy eating, exercise, adequate rest, and stress management complement surgical results and help sustain increased self-esteem.
7. Should plastic surgery be combined with counseling for better confidence outcomes?
For individuals with pre-existing emotional concerns, combining surgery with counseling can enhance self-esteem and provide a more balanced approach to psychological well-being.
